WebFounded in 1989 by Bill Byington, a wine collector and business entrepreneur, the 95-acre Byington estate lies at an elevation of 2000 feet overlooking several acres of vineyards, forest and the spectacular Monterey Bay. The winery specializes in the creation of Chardonnay and red Bordeaux-style wines. WebByington Vineyard and Winery. Byington offers a stunning, 95-acre, wine-experience getaway with expansive views of the Santa Cruz Mountains, Monterey Bay, and Pinot … WebByington Vineyard & Winery was established by Bill Byington and his wife, Mary, with a vintage 1987 release. He purchased 95 mountainous acres surrounded by redwood forests with a view to the Monterey Bay as a family retreat in 1958.
